An opportunity is available for an inpatient Physiotherapist to join our innovative team at Princess Alexandra Hospital NHS Trust, based in Harlow, Essex. We provide ongoing care to a broad range of patients, ranging from those who are critically unwell, to those who need minimal rehabilitation or assessment and advice.
You will be responsible for providing a high standard of assessment, advice, treatment and evaluation of patients referred to the acute Inpatient Physiotherapy Service, including patients with diverse presentations and complex physical and psychological conditions.
In return, you will be supported in your efforts to build on your previous experience to further develop your clinical competencies and leadership skills.

ROTATION ARE 9 MONTHLY AND COVER:

Acute Medicine
Care of the Elderly
Surgery and Critical Care
Orthopaedics (elective and #NOF ward)
ED and Frailty
Possible opportunities with our community partners in HCT and EPUT.
This is a full time position. Part time and job shares will be considered. Assistance could be provided for suitable return to practice candidates.
As a senior member of the multi-disciplinary team, you will be integral to the efficient and effective running of the Physiotherapy service, and will assist the Specialty Team Lead in providing the highest standard of care to patients referred to us while also working to improve the service where needed. You will also supervise rotational physiotherapists and support them in their work, while leading the clinical education and practice of student physiotherapists and assist in department-wide training..
Often you will work without direct supervision, and as such you will responsible for managing your own caseload and the seamless transfer of physiotherapy care for a defined area of the service or a particular patient type.
Effective communication with patients, carers and all other members of the multi-disciplinary team is paramount, and you will also act as an advocate on behalf of patients for their safety and to ensure they have a positive experience.
